      You should have seen my modification to the ZD-915 type desoldering gun where I used an external switching power supply because the one that is in it is not designed very well and after many hours of use it has a tendency to fail I would highly recommend that you change the cooling fan and change the the resistor connection for the fan so it see 24 volt straight from the power supply instead of around 15 volts or so because they run the hell out of the 12 volt fan now I have one that has a 14 volt fan which is the way it comes originally but I also changed to a 24 volt and it moves more air and is not as noisy

            If you have an iron from the same company it also has the same switching power issues and the iron it self has an issue after many hours of use either the heating element or the temperature sensor wire fails the tips are decent for the most part
